[Debian-med-packaging] Bug#750906: gentle: Please update to use wxwidgets3.0

Andreas Tille andreas at an3as.eu
Thu Jun 26 06:38:58 UTC 2014


Wow, this was quick! Many thanks. :-)

Unfortunately there seems to be one final issue:

...
.0 -D_FILE_OFFSET_BITS=64 -DWXUSINGDLL -D__WXGTK__  -D__DEBIAN__ -O2 -g -Wno-write-strings -DUSE_EXTERNAL_CLUSTALW -c -o OnlineTools.o OnlineTools.cpp
g++ -DPACKAGE_NAME=\"\" -DPACKAGE_TARNAME=\"\" -DPACKAGE_VERSION=\"\" -DPACKAGE_STRING=\"\" -DPACKAGE_BUGREPORT=\"\" -DPACKAGE_URL=\"\" -DPACKAGE=\"GENtle\" -DVERSION=\"1.5\" -I.   -D_FORTIFY_SOURCE=2 -I/usr/lib/x86_64-linux-gnu/wx/include/gtk2-unicode-3.0 -I/usr/include/wx-3.0 -D_FILE_OFFSET_BITS=64 -DWXUSINGDLL -D__WXGTK__  -D__DEBIAN__ -O2 -g -Wno-write-strings -DUSE_EXTERNAL_CLUSTALW -c -o TEliteLaChromLogDialog.o TEliteLaChromLogDialog.cpp
g++ -DPACKAGE_NAME=\"\" -DPACKAGE_TARNAME=\"\" -DPACKAGE_VERSION=\"\" -DPACKAGE_STRING=\"\" -DPACKAGE_BUGREPORT=\"\" -DPACKAGE_URL=\"\" -DPACKAGE=\"GENtle\" -DVERSION=\"1.5\" -I.   -D_FORTIFY_SOURCE=2 -I/usr/lib/x86_64-linux-gnu/wx/include/gtk2-unicode-3.0 -I/usr/include/wx-3.0 -D_FILE_OFFSET_BITS=64 -DWXUSINGDLL -D__WXGTK__  -D__DEBIAN__ -O2 -g -Wno-write-strings -DUSE_EXTERNAL_CLUSTALW -c -o TRestrictionIdentifier.o TRestrictionIdentifier.cpp
g++  -D__DEBIAN__ -O2 -g -Wno-write-strings -DUSE_EXTERNAL_CLUSTALW -s -Wl,-z,relro -o GENtle TXMLfile.o TVectorTree.o TVirtualGel.o TVectorEditorItems.o TVectorEditorEnzymes.o TVectorEditor.o TVector.o SCFtype.o TStoreAllDialog.o TDotPlot.o TUndo.o TUReadSeq.o TStorage.o TSilmutDialog.o TRestrictionEditor.o TPrimer.o TPrimerDialog.o TPDB.o TLigationDialog.o TMainTree.o todo.o TItemEditDialog.o TImageDisplay.o TIMGreader.o TextImportDialog.o TClone.o SequenceTypes.o TCalculator.o SequenceTypeRestriction.o SequenceTypePlot.o SequenceTypeFeature.o SequenceTypeDNA.o SequenceTypeAlign.o SequenceTypeABI.o SequenceTypeAA.o SequenceCanvas.o SendHTTP.o RestrictionEnzymes.o ProgramOptionsDialog.o PlasmidCanvasLinear.o PrimerDesign.o PlasmidCanvasHandlers.o PlasmidCanvasCircular.o PlasmidCanvas.o MyFrame.o MyChild.o MiscDialogs.o ManageDatabase.o main.o GenBank.o FindSequenceDialog.o ExternalNCBI.o ExternalInterface.o ExternalBLAST.o ChildBase.o CoolCanvas.o AminoAcids.o Alignment.o ABIviewer.o ABItype.o TAlignmentDialog.o AutoAnnotate.o TGraph.o TGraphDisplay.o TGraphScale.o CGview.o ureadseq.o ncoils.o TPhylip.o TPhyloTree.o PCR_Troubleshoot.o TProteolysis.o element.o gp_out.o ipc.o pars.o CloneManager.o CloningAssistant.o TSequencingAssistantDialog.o AlignmentAppearanceDialog.o SequenceTypeAAstructure.o OnlineTools.o TEliteLaChromLogDialog.o TRestrictionIdentifier.o -L/usr/lib/x86_64-linux-gnu -pthread   -lwx_gtk2u_xrc-3.0 -lwx_gtk2u_html-3.0 -lwx_gtk2u_qa-3.0 -lwx_gtk2u_adv-3.0 -lwx_gtk2u_core-3.0 -lwx_baseu_xml-3.0 -lwx_baseu_net-3.0 -lwx_baseu-3.0  -L/usr/lib -L/usr/local/lib -lsqlite -lsqlite3 -lmysqlclient -ltinyxml 
ExternalBLAST.o: In function `wxEvtHandler::AddPendingEvent(wxEvent const&)':
/usr/include/wx-3.0/wx/event.h:3395: undefined reference to `wxCommandEvent::Clone() const'
collect2: error: ld returned 1 exit status
Makefile:618: recipe for target 'GENtle' failed
make[2]: *** [GENtle] Error 1
make[2]: Target 'all' not remade because of errors.
make[2]: Leaving directory '/tmp/buildd/gentle-1.9+cvs20100605+dfsg1'
debian/rules:16: recipe for target 'override_dh_auto_build' failed
make[1]: *** [override_dh_auto_build] Error 2
make[1]: Leaving directory '/tmp/buildd/gentle-1.9+cvs20100605+dfsg1'
debian/rules:10: recipe for target 'build' failed
...


I'm building in a recent pbuilder environment. Any hint?

Kind regards and thanks for your effort

      Andreas.


On Thu, Jun 26, 2014 at 06:10:35PM +1200, Olly Betts wrote:
> You wrote:
> > could you please put your two quilt patches in a tarball and send it
> > to me to avoid such line ending trouble?
> 
> Attached.
> 
> Cheers,
>     Olly



-- 
http://fam-tille.de



More information about the Debian-med-packaging mailing list